    For the past 21 years, St. Joseph Today has put on Chalk the Block, a chalk art festival in Saint Joseph, Michigan. It’s a free event that brings in regional artists and artists from across the country.

        The Project SEARCH High School Transition Program offers a one-year internship for students with disabilities in their last year of high school. Intern, Ken Schroeder, shares his experience.
